This book brings together leading scholars and practitioners in organizational behaviour and communication to explore the complex relationship between employees and their organisations and the associated workplace outcomes. This comprehensive volume provides insights, theories, and practical strategies to understand and address the multifaceted nature of organisational dynamics in the face of constant and accelerated change.

The first section of the book delves into the theoretical foundations of organisational behaviour. Some of the contributors in this section offer a comprehensive analysis of the socio-cultural and psychological aspects that influence individual behaviour within organisations. Building upon this foundation, the subsequent sections of the book examine various dimensions of organisational behaviour, including leadership, teamwork, diversity, and conflict resolution.

One of the focuses of this edited volume is the examination of emerging technologies and their effects on the operation of organisations. Hence, some of the chapters examine the management of employee-organisations using digital platforms and explore employee engagement, collaboration, the effect of organisational support, supervisor support, or lack thereof. By delving into the role of digital technologies in the context of a changing world, the book offers valuable insights into the development of contemporary organisations, especially how technology is leveraged to foster a sense of connectivity in dispersed work environments.
